Honnali JK is a 10 MW solar power plant in India, operated since its commissioning. Ranked #500 of 875 solar plants in India, Honnali JK represents 0.03% of India's total solar capacity of 33,174 MW. The largest solar plant in India is Bhadla solar park at 2,245 MW, making Honnali JK 224.5 times smaller. Nearby plants include Beeragondanahalli (50 MW, Solar), BHADRAVATI MILL (41 MW, Coal), and DAVANGERE MILL (24 MW, Biomass). The facility is located in Karnataka, approximately 300 km from Bangalore.

Zero Direct Emissions
Honnali JK is a solar power plant producing approximately 16 GWh of clean electricity per year with zero direct CO₂ emissions during operation.
Lifecycle emissions: ~41 g CO₂/kWh (manufacturing, transport, decommissioning)
